Anxiety: Nerxt skill for him? Strip Ball. That way you can blitz into a cage, roll a 1db and about 75% of the time, that ball is coming out.
One of the sickest players I ever saw was a Wardancer with +AG and Strip Ball. He could leap anywhere on a 2+ and then strip the ball away. Sick. Sick Sick Sick. Till the day he rolled 1 Rerolled 1. He hit the ground, and the entire other team surrounded him and fouled him to death
